The Mazda 6 is a better choice when it comes to fuel economy. By specification Subaru Outback consumes 1.6 litres more fuel per 100 km than the Mazda 6, which means that if you drive 15,000 km in a year, the Subaru Outback could require 240 litres more fuel. By comparing actual fuel consumption based on user reports, Subaru Outback consumes 1.4 litres more fuel per 100 km than the Mazda 6. | |||

| Hydraulic tappets: | no | yes | |
| The Mazda 6 engine has hydraulic tappets (lifters), providing quieter operation and no need for periodic adjustment, but they are more complex in design and can cause serious engine damage in case of failure. | |||
